Have the WD My Book 3TB. Recently purchased for less than $200.

So far, I'm very pleased with it.

Private and public areas, pretty good security features, sleeps, accessible from offsite via the internet. I have mine set up as an NFS, connected via cable to the wifi router. No issues with any devices on the network locating or accessing the public areas.

Also, it has proprietary backup capabilities that I haven't used yet.
